Lexmark C752 Color Laser

Lexmark C752

The high-value workgroup colour laser printer with outstanding print quality, performance, and reliability.

Performance

The Lexmark C752 delivers speeds of 20 pages per minute in colour and monochrome for complex print jobs. The 500 MHz processor (600 MHz in network models) helps generate the first colour page in less than 17.5 seconds and 15 seconds for black. Our high-speed technology will eliminate bottlenecks and waiting for print jobs at the printer. This fast delivery enables your workgroup to be more efficient which saves you money.

Print Quality

The 2400 Image Quality mode is the default setting on the Lexmark C752 printer. 2400 Image Quality produces high print quality while using less memory for faster processing. Sharp business graphics and professional looking documents can now be delivered fast when you’re in a hurry. To resolve fine details in your photos and graphics, select the true 1200 x 1200 dpi resolution setting.

Additional Print Quality

The C752 has a toner patch-sensing device that automatically adjusts the amount of toner being delivered to the paper. The skew correction on the C752 detects if the transfer belt is skewed and will straighten automatically. These two features deliver superior colour print quality to your documents. Consistent colour across a range of media and environments make great print quality easy and affordable.

Ease-of-Use

The Lexmark C752 single-element cartridge packages the toner, developer, waste toner, and photoconductor into one supply. The front loading cartridges are designed to allow easy access to the toner and other supplies. The 15,000* page High Yield Print Cartridges are also offered to reduce the number of user interventions. Changing supplies on the C752 is extremely easy. The process is designed to relieve maintenance burdens by making it much easier and more logical for users to change supply items. (* Yield at approximately 5% coverage.)

Q. What happens when I use ColorSaver™ mode?

A. When ColorSaver is turned ON, text prints at a Toner Darkness setting of 4, while images and graphics print at a Toner Darkness setting of 1. This has the effect of making colour images and graphics lighter while retaining dark crisp mono text. It preserves the readability of documents while saving 50% on colour toner for images and graphics even if text, graphics, and images are all on one page.


Q. Tell me about the Lexmark Coverage Estimator.

A. The Lexmark Coverage Estimator uses an algorithm to count the picture elements (pixels) in the composite page to estimate the percent coverage for each colour, cyan, magenta, yellow and black. When the Coverage Estimator has been turned ON from the printer's operator panel Utility Menu, the calculated estimate is printed directly on to the page itself as it is printed. This handy tool allows you to quickly and easily determine the amount of cyan, magenta, yellow and black toner used on a given page, even in complex photographs and images. Understanding the cost of the page is then just a matter of a few simple calculations. The communication of content in many black and white documents can be improved for a nominal increase in cost when colour is added. Of course, the Coverage Estimator is only an estimate of the coverage on a given page. For each toner colour that is used, the minimum percentage reported will be two percent and reported values may vary from one printer to another. The accuracy of the estimates may be affected by the fullness of the print cartridges, environmental conditions, media type, application, application settings, driver, driver settings, and the content of the page. Lexmark makes no claim as to the accuracy of the estimated percents.


Q. What is Black and White Lock?

A. Black and White Lock is a setting in the Setup Menu that prevents colour printing on that printer. All print jobs are completed using the black toner only. When this mode is enabled, it cannot be overridden by any other menu, driver, or application setting. This function simulates removing the colour cartridges and running the printer with only the black cartridge installed.


Q. How does auto mode for Color Correction work?

A. Auto mode for Color Correction is ON when you receive your printer (default setting). Color Correction automatically selects the best colour correction mode from vivid, display or CMYK, based on the contents of the page you have sent to the printer. Auto mode is object, rather than page, oriented. So, it recognises object types such as fill, text or image, and looks at how colour was specified for that object, whether by RGB (red, green, blue); CMYK (cyan, magenta, yellow, black); gray, etc. It then applies the most appropriate colour correction for that object.


Q. How do I feed transparencies and cardstock?

A. Transparencies and cardstock can be fed through the 100-sheet multipurpose tray. This multipurpose tray supports up to 10 envelopes, 100 sheets of plain (75 gsm) paper, 25 sheets of (216 gsm) cover cardstock, 50 transparencies, and various other types of media. Transparencies and cardstock can also be fed from the primary 500-Sheet Tray. Lexmark recommends using official Lexmark Colour Laser Transparencies for optimum results.


Q. What features does the Finisher offer?

A. The Finisher provides corner stapling, hole punching, offset stacking and an additional output bin. It supports up to 3,000 sheets of unstapled, un-punched media. It can staple up to a maximum of 30 sheets in each stapled set.
